Last June 26, Informa Markets announced the postponement of the Monaco Yacht Show for September 2021 due to the Covid-19 pandemic which has caused unprecedented health, social and economic challenges around the world. The Show postponement was a delicate and wise decision supported by the government of Monaco and the international superyachting community. The current evolution of the pandemic bitterly confirms our decision. Since last July, we have been carrying out an in-depth research initiative on the Monaco Yacht Show involving a large panel of leading industry’s decision-makers, yacht owners, superyacht builders and broker agencies, designers, nautical suppliers or luxury manufactures on exhibit at the show. The conclusions of this research will draw the shape of the 2021 MYS and we hope more than fulfill the expectations of the participants and the objectives of exhibitors. On September 22, 2021, the superyachting community will gather together on port Hercule for the official 30th Monaco Yacht Show.
